Many Americans are overweight, overstressed and under exercised. They take too many pills and accept too little responsibility for their own health and well-being. Most Americans, as you might realize, are sicker than they would be if they took better care of themselves. Yet, in part because they are not trained as lifestyle promoters, in part because they are too busy to be lifestyle promoters, and in part because there is little or no profit in being lifestyle promoters, medical doctors do not emphasize the importance of self-managing or wellness lifestyles. What will it take to change this situation? There is no single answer to this question. Many strategies could be employed by doctors, if they wanted to do this kind of work and if there were more incentives to reward them for doing so. However, since the earliest days of the modern wellness movement in this country, which dates to the late 1970’s, some doctors have found ways to make wellness education a part of their mission, with or without government, insurance or other incentives. At the present time, I am working with a physician who gives a copy of my book, 14 Days to Wellness, to every patient. She still practices medicine in the usual fashion, diagnosing illness conditions, providing medical counsel, performing various procedures and all the rest. However, she also gives a copy of my book to each patient whom she decides needs to learn and do more for him or herself. At the end of a two-week period, which is the recommended time it takes to read the book, she provides the patient with a special treat - an introduction to the author, yours truly! Well, I hope most patients view this as a treat, rather than a painful treatment! It's probably not appropriate to reveal the good doctor’s name in this essay, but I thought you might enjoy reading the one-page handout given to patients whom the doctor believes need to devote more attention to lifestyle matters. I’ll change the name of the physician on the one page prescription to Dr. X. Not a single word other than the doctor’s last name has been changed. Enjoy. DR. X’S WELLNESS PRESCRIPTION INTRODUCTION - Dr. X provides quality medical assessments, advice and care; Dr. X also encourages patients to take full responsibility for the quality of their lives by adopting healthy lifestyles. DR. X’s WELLNESS PRESCRIPTION is designed to assist patients to learn about healthy lifestyles. DR. X’s WELLNESS PRESCRIPTION to be “filled” not at a pharmacy by a druggist, but at home and work, everyday, by the patient! DR. X’s WELLNESS PRESCRIPTION is based upon her belief that what you are willing to do for yourself will have more impact upon your well-being than could all the ministrations of all the doctors, all the drugs and all the medical procedures known to modern science! DR. X’s WELLNESS PRESCRIPTION is neither a panacea not a placebo. It is not even medical treatment, in the usual sense of what most people obtain from a doctor. It is simply an invitation to and support for a healthier lifestyle. It is an introduction to the wellness concept. It is a chance to read an interesting and enjoyable book about wellness and, at the end of the last chapter, exchange greetings with the author! THE WELLNESS PRESCRIPTION DR. X’s WELLNESS PRESCRIPTION involves reading the book 14 Days To Wellness by Donald B. Ardell. This book will be provided by Dr. X. It is to be read “as directed.” “As directed” means reading only one day at a time over a two-week period. It is estimated that each day’s reading will require approximately 15 to 20 minutes. THE GOAL The goal of DR. X’s WELLNESS PRESCRIPTION is to introduce you to the wellness concept. Reading this book in the prescribed manner, and discussing it with Dr. X, is intended to give you an added appreciation of the value of a significant lifestyle issues and perhaps to spark a process that will lead to beneficial changes that can dramatically improve your health and life quality. By taking DR. X’s WELLNESS PRESCRIPTION, you will have an opportunity to interact with the author of the book! After you have completed the last day’s reading of 14 Days To Wellness, Dr. X will give you an e-mail introduction to the author. Of course, it is your choice to send a message to Dr. Ardell -- or not. The important aspect of DR. X’s WELLNESS PRESCRIPTION is gaining the knowledge conveyed in this interesting and valuable book, and acting upon the ideas that occur to you about lifestyle choices. You may choose to send Dr. Ardell a brief comment about the book or, if you prefer, you can go much farther, perhaps asking him for lifestyle advice. If you do that, Dr. Ardell will offer his own suggestions of a wellness nature, which will be shared with Dr. X in order to facilitate additional doctor/patient follow-up discussions. So, what is your choice? Would you like to try DR. X’s WELLNESS PRESCRIPTION? If so, sign below and give this form to Dr. X.
